Use fabric wrapping
Fabric is a wonderful way to wrap up your favourite rosé. Either use some you already have at home (like a pretty dishcloth you’ve never used) or buy some sustainably made fabric and pop your rosé inside. Tie up with some brown string and you have a beautiful (and safe!) way to gift your favourite tipple, that mum is bound to enjoy long after her last glass.

Gift Bag
Many of us will have received our rosé in a gift bag before. Try a more sustainable take on an old classic and gift folc in a tote bag. Choose a design that mum would love (we’d personally go for pink!) and after sipping on her rosé, she’ll have a bag she can use again and again.

Reuse delivery boxes
Delivery boxes are something that most of us have lying around the house, so why not save the planet and your pocket by using something that would have only gone to waste. Get your creativity flowing and decorate the outside of the box (even better if there are any little hands around to help) for a more personalised wrap.

Tape-free finishing touches
Take some inspiration from nature and add some foliage to your bottle of folc. Instead of using tape (which cannot be recycled) use some string to tie a beautiful cutting as a natural way to add a finishing touch to the perfect gift. Even better if it’s something mum can replant in the garden afterwards!
